#674f98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#674f98 is composed of 40.4% red, 31%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.2% cyan, 48%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 259.7 degrees, a saturation of 31.6% and a lightness of 45.3%. #674f98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ce9eff with #000031.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#674f98 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#674f98 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#674f98 has RGB values of R:103, G:79,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 6770584.
